POINT PLEASANT, W.Va. — Work will begin Monday on the paving projects slated to take place in the City of Point Pleasant.
Mayor Brian Billings announced Thursday that work on Oak Street and High Steert will begin on Monday, October 24, weather permitting.
The work is being completed by Myers Paving. The company was unanimously awarded the contract at a recent Point Pleasant Council meeting. the bid was for $17,500.
